Yingting Zhu is a scholar working on Ophthalmology, Radiology, Nuclear Medicine and Imaging and Molecular Biology. According to data from OpenAlex, Yingting Zhu has authored 67 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 41 papers in Ophthalmology, 31 papers in Radiology, Nuclear Medicine and Imaging and 15 papers in Molecular Biology. Recurrent topics in Yingting Zhu's work include Glaucoma and retinal disorders (30 papers), Retinal Diseases and Treatments (19 papers) and Retinal Imaging and Analysis (12 papers). Yingting Zhu is often cited by papers focused on Glaucoma and retinal disorders (30 papers), Retinal Diseases and Treatments (19 papers) and Retinal Imaging and Analysis (12 papers). Yingting Zhu collaborates with scholars based in China, United States and Canada. Yingting Zhu's co-authors include Yehong Zhuo, Fei Li, Hongrui Chen, Wei Chi, Wei Yin, Yannan Fang, Wei Di, Aiwu Zhang, Wen He and Xiaotian Xu and has published in prestigious journals such as Proceedings of the National Academy of Sciences, SHILAP Revista de lepidopterología and PLoS ONE.
